City of Edgewater ( Volusia County )

 

Edgewater is a small city located in Volusia county making up part of the Deltona – Daytona Beach – Ormond Beach metropolitan area. It has a total area of 22.6 square miles of which 22.2 square miles is land. Mostly consisting of suburban neighbourhoods and local business, Edgewater is a quiet community attracting a lot of retirees.

Largest Industry
  • Health Care / Accommodation and Food
Noteworthy Industries
  • Edgewater has the largest industrial park in Volusia County. It is home to some of the most internationally recognized manufacturers such as Boston Whaler, Brunswick, and Edgewater Power Boats.

Notable Neighborhoods –
  • South Waterfront Park: A residential community with reasonable prices tucked away east of US 1 and bordering the Indian River. Homes are ranch style and contemporary style single-family homes built between 1973 – 2021. Canals lead out to the Indian River.
Fun Facts:
  • Winter, The bottlenose dolphin whose story featured in the movie Dolphin Tale was rescued from Mosquito Lagoon in 2005.

  • Indian River: The east side of the city is found along the shores of the Indian River, where you can find walking trails, nature preserves, and activities such as kayaking, fishing, and hiking.
  • Mosquito Lagoon: Considered the “Redfish Capital of the World” due to its year-round population of redfish, making it a popular destination for fishing.
Short Term Rental Regulations:

 

**All short term rental operations in Florida must obtain a business license from the
Florida Department of Business and Professional Regulation ( DBPR ) and a Florida
Department of Revenue Certificate of Sales and Use.

Restrictions:
  • As per the latest information available Dec. 2022, short term rental of less than 30 days are not permitted in residential zones.
